Really, Really Dark

Natural Bridges National Monument
In our world at times light is not a good thing. It doesn’t allow enjoying the universe at night when the stars twinkle in the sky, the planets are visible (I love Saturn and its bright rings!) and the galactic Milky Way enhance our imagination.

Well, there is a place where you can sit under a massive natural bridge and stare at the stars with such a bright light to cast a shadow! I never imagined before visiting Natural Bridges National Monument how beautiful a night sky can be. Here I really understood the meaning of “in the middle of nowhere”!

This particular spot in Southern Utah is the world’s first certified International Dark Sky Park. The darkest and the starriest.
